Chronicles of Nicosia

Nicosia, the last divided capital in the world, has a rich history dating back to the 10th century BC. The city's unique history is reflected in its architecture, with Byzantine, Venetian, and Ottoman influences visible in its ancient walls, churches, and mosques. As the capital of Cyprus, Nicosia has been a major cultural and economic hub, with a thriving arts scene and a blend of traditional and modern attractions. The city's history is palpable in its narrow streets, bustling markets, and historic landmarks like the Famagusta Gate and the Cyprus Museum. The city's cultural identity is a vibrant mix of Greek and Turkish Cypriot traditions, with a strong sense of community and hospitality.

Best Time to Visit

Full Nicosia guide →

Best months

June and September are ideal months to visit Nicosia, with pleasant temperatures (22-28°C) and fewer crowds compared to the peak summer months. The shoulder season offers a great balance of comfortable weather and lower prices.

Peak / festival surge

July is the peak tourist month, with many festivals and events, including the Nicosia Summer Festival, which drives up hotel prices and attracts visitors. The city's cultural calendar is packed with concerts, performances, and exhibitions, making it a lively and exciting time to visit.

Budget shoulder season

April and May are the best budget shoulder months, with mild temperatures (18-23°C) and fewer tourists. Prices are lower, and the city's attractions are less crowded, making it an excellent time for those on a budget.

Weather & packing

Nicosia's climate is Mediterranean, with hot summers and mild winters. Pack lightweight, breathable clothing for the summer months, and don't forget a light jacket for the cooler evenings.

Money & Currency

Get a travel card →
💵
Local currency

Euro (EUR)

🏦
Where to exchange

You can change currency at banks, currency exchange offices (forex), or ATMs. Be aware that airport and tourist bureaux exchange rates are often poor, so it's best to exchange at a bank or forex office.

💳
Cards & contactless

Most places accept credit and debit cards, including contactless payments. Some smaller shops may not accept card payments, so it's a good idea to have some cash on hand.

🪙
Tipping etiquette

Tipping is not expected but is appreciated for good service. For restaurants, 5-10% is sufficient, while for taxis and hotel staff, rounding up the fare or leaving 1-2 euros is sufficient.

Top Attractions in Nicosia

Eleftheria Square Free

💡 Free to loiter. Bring a picnic and sit on the steps—best views of the Venetian walls. Visit at sunset for good light and less heat. No admission charge.

Ledra Street Crossing Point Free

💡 Go early morning to avoid queues. Take your passport—you'll need it to cross, and you can walk directly into North Nicosia's market area.

Green Line (Buffer Zone) Walking Route Free

💡 Free self-guided walk from Ledra Street to Paphos Gate. Watch for blue signs indicating the Green Line. No photos of military personnel. Takes 45 minutes at a steady pace.

Famagusta Gate Free

💡 No entry fee for the courtyard and exterior. Look for free art exhibitions in the vaulted rooms—check the noticeboard outside. Best visited late afternoon for cool shade.

Cyprus Archaeological Museum Free

💡 Free on the first Sunday of each month. Otherwise it's €4.50. Allow 1.5 hours—it's compact but packed. The ground floor has the best pieces.
